Az ingyenes Visopsys 0.9 operációs rendszer kiadása

Majdnem négy év után az utolsó jelentős kiadás óta került sor vizuális operációs rendszer kiadás Visopszis 0.9 (VISual OPerating SYStem), 1997 óta fejlesztették, és nem hasonlít a Windowshoz és a Unixhoz. A rendszerkódot a semmiből fejlesztették ki, és forráskódban terjesztik a GPLv2 licenc alatt. Bootolható élőkép veszi 21 MB.

A grafikus alrendszer, amelynek segítségével a felhasználói felület kialakításra kerül, közvetlenül az operációs rendszer kernelébe integrálódik, és a konzol módban történő munkavégzés is támogatott. Az olvasási/írási módban lévő fájlrendszerek közül a FAT32, csak olvasható módban pedig az Ext2/3/4 támogatott. A Visopsys preemptív többfeladatos munkavégzést, többszálú kezelést, hálózati veremet, dinamikus linkelést, aszinkron I/O támogatást és virtuális memóriát kínál. Elkészült egy szabványos alkalmazáskészlet és szabványos C könyvtár. A kernel 32 bites védett módban fut, és masszívan monolitikus stílusban készült (minden le van fordítva, modul támogatás nélkül). A végrehajtható fájlok szabványos ELF formátumban vannak formázva. A JPG, BMP és ICO képek beépített támogatása.

Az ingyenes Visopsys 0.9 operációs rendszer kiadása

В új kiadás:

  • TCP verem és DHCP kliens hozzáadva. A hálózati alrendszer alapértelmezés szerint aktiválva van. A „Programok” és az „Adminisztráció” részekhez külön szakaszok kerültek hozzáadásra a hálózati alkalmazásokkal. Hozzáadott programok a forgalom lekérdezéséhez (Packet Sniffer) és olyan szabványos segédprogramok, mint a netstat, telnet, wget és host.
  • Hozzáadott Unicode (UTF-8) támogatás.
  • Megvalósította a „Szoftver” csomagkezelőt és az infrastruktúrát a csomagok létrehozásához, letöltéséhez és telepítéséhez. Megjelenik a csomagok online katalógusa.
  • Frissített megjelenés. Az ablakos héjat áthelyeztük, hogy normál felhasználói területként fusson (a kernel szintű opció opcióként megmarad).
  • Hozzáadott egér-illesztőprogram a VMware-t futtató vendégrendszerekhez.
  • Hozzáadott könyvtárak a HTTP, XML és HTML használatához.
  • Hozzáadott kezdeti támogatás a C++ futtatókörnyezethez.
  • Új Libc-hívások hozzáadva, beleértve a getaddrinfo(), getwchar(), mblen(), mbslen(), putwchar(), wcscmp(), wcscpy(), wcslen(), wcstombs().
  • Hozzáadott kezdeti támogatás a többszálú feldolgozáshoz a POSIX Threads könyvtár (pthreads) alapján.
  • Támogatás hozzáadva a névtelen csövekhez a folyamatok közötti adatcseréhez.
  • A kernel beépített támogatja az SHA1 és SHA256 kivonatoló algoritmusokat (korábban az MD5-öt kínálták), és hozzáadásra került a sha1sum és sha256sum segédprogramok.

Forrás: opennet.ru

Hozzászólás